Dr. Amos Chege Kirongo

Lecturer
Dr. Amos Chege Kirongo, PhD is the Coordinator Innovation and Entrepreneurship where he oversees the University Innovation Ecosystem in the Directorate of Research Innovation Commercialization and Extension at The Meru University of Science and Technology, Kenya. He has 12-year experience in research and teaching in the areas of Cloud Computing, Data Communications and Networks, Database, Programming, Software Engineering, Research Methods,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ning. He has researched extensively with interests in the areas of E-Learning, Open Government Data, Green Computing, Assistive Technologies, Agriculture Technologies, Financial Technologies, Software Engineering, Networking,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ning, Responsible Computer Science, Circular Economy, Climate Change and Rural Development, for narrowing the digital divide. He is a member of IEEE, ACM, the University Relations Lead IEEE YP Region 8. He has mentored Undergraduate, Postgraduate and Faculty members in research, technology and innovation, coordinated innovations and entrepreneurship programs for the last 5 years in diverse sectors including areas of Financial Technologies.
Dr. Chege in collaboration with other faculty and industry partners created the Inaugural Meru University of Science and Technology International Conference, Innovation Week, Equity Hackathon and the IASP Africa Division Conference, mobilizing local and international academia, industry and government partners in the identification, nurturing and globalization of local innovations through research output and publication for adoption in the local and global market. Dr. Chege has participated as judge during the Konza – Israel Innovation Challenge among other Innovations, Hackathons and Startup Competitions. Dr. Chege is passionate about Mentorship and Coaching of Young Innovators to attain their dreams for Startups and create technologies and innovations that simplify life for inclusivity and value addition. He has carried out mentorship in innovations and consultancy through innovation, hackathon and Conference activities with private and government institutions including Equity Bank and Konza Technopolis. Dr. Chege has attracted Grants from Austrian Partnership Program in Higher Education & Research for Development (APPEAR), National Research Fund (NRF) and Kenya Education Network (KENET) and published in the areas of Assistive Technologies, Neural Networks, Image Processing, Networking, and a Book Chapter entitled ERP User Perceptions and Service Delivery Challenges.
